What ever your job might be, a time will come when you'll have to make a phone call to reach a decision maker of some company, and everytime, you get postponed, put off, or even controled by the phone operator or the secretary.
But don't worry, there are techniques used by trained salesmen where you can easily get to your target. The most common and used technique and mostly used by me is the (dry call) technique.
The good side of it is that you don't have to lie about anything, not about your name or your company's name and it's very fast and efficent.
This technique consists of being firm on ur side of the telephone. No information concerning your call are allowed. No friendly conversation whatsoever will be in your favor.
Here's the deal. You make the call, the operator/secretary answers:"hello XWZ company may I help you etc.." You don't say hello or how are you and stuff, you only say :" Mr XWZ if you please" you don't ask questions like (can I?) Or (may I?). Basicaly she's going to ask you your name and the reason of your calling, your answer must be:"is he there? Tell him it's ABC" and here my friends the operator will be confused, scared and swallowing the hook... She'll call the designated person and tell him that Mr ABC is on the phone and believe it, he will take the call what ever he's doing.
